121=(2x+3)(2x+3)
We move all terms to the left:
121-((2x+3)(2x+3))=0
We multiply parentheses ..
-((+4x^2+6x+6x+9))+121=0
We calculate terms in parentheses: -((+4x^2+6x+6x+9)), so:We get rid of parentheses
(+4x^2+6x+6x+9)
We get rid of parentheses
4x^2+6x+6x+9
We add all the numbers together, and all the variables
4x^2+12x+9
Back to the equation:
-(4x^2+12x+9)
-4x^2-12x-9+121=0
We add all the numbers together, and all the variables
-4x^2-12x+112=0
a = -4; b = -12; c = +112;
Δ = b2-4ac
Δ = -122-4·(-4)·112
Δ = 1936
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$$\sqrt{\Delta}=\sqrt{1936}=44$$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-12)-44}{2*-4}=\frac{-32}{-8} =+4 $$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-12)+44}{2*-4}=\frac{56}{-8} =-7 $
